Due Diligence Services for Financial Institutions

The main principle underlying KYC guidelines is to ensure that banks and other financial institutions deploy sufficient efforts to establish the bona fides of their clients. This ensures that they cannot be used, either intentionally or unknowingly, for money laundering activities and for any form of identity theft, financial fraud or the financing of terrorist activity. Having effective KYC protocols in place helps financial institutions to manage the risks associated in managing large scale, often complex and international transactions more effectively. In addition, the advent of more stringent regulation around KYC due diligence has led to the likelihood of ever more punitive fines being levied for non-compliance, making the case for introducing effective risk management mechanisms even more imperative.

In this climate, many firms wish to ascertain how best to optimise their KYC compliance processes to meet the latest regulations, as well as how to scale up and enhance their existing processes to accommodate their changing client base. Inevitably, given the rapid scale of change in the regulatory framework, many firms have developed backlogs of KYC cases requiring urgent remediation to bring their existing portfolio of clients to an acceptable level of compliance.

Increasing regulatory demands are having an impact on wider practices, such as client on-boarding, which require additional checks to be made and data captured for client accounts. These include accurate identification of the type of entity being on-boarded (eg MiFID or FACTA classification) and capturing of unique industry identifiers, such as GIIN and TIN (as required by FACTA and CDOT regulations).
